During his speech at the Davos Forum, Jensen Huang, CEO of Nvidia, presented a detailed analysis of the technological advances that are redefining the landscape of artificial intelligence. His speech emphasized how the sector has undergone a comprehensive transformation in recent months, overcoming limitations that seemed insurmountable just a year ago.
From Artificial Reasoning to AI Agent: the First Milestone in Technological Advances
The first technological breakthrough Huang highlighted was overcoming the initial limitations of AI models. While these systems used to generate false information regularly, the industry has witnessed a decisive change. Current models now demonstrate fundamental capabilities such as complex reasoning, strategic planning, and answering questions without the need for task-specific training.
This evolution has catalyzed the birth of the AI Agent, systems that can operate autonomously across different research fields. What began as a theoretical limitation has become a gateway to revolutionary practical applications.
The Open Ecosystem: DeepSeek and the Democratization of Models
The second decisive technological advance was the proliferation of open-source models. Huang identified the launch of DeepSeek as a crucial moment that marked a before and after in the industry. This inference model was the first to democratize access to advanced AI capabilities.
Since then, the open model ecosystem has expanded exponentially. Companies, research institutions, and educational centers can now implement these solutions for customized applications. This openness has generated a multiplier effect that accelerated innovation across multiple sectors, enabling organizations of any size to participate in the AI revolution.
Physical AI: Understanding the Universe Beyond Language
The third pillar of technological advances identified by Huang is Physical AI, a category that transcends understanding of natural language. These systems now incorporate understanding of the physical world at their core.
Physical AI demonstrates unprecedented capabilities in fields such as understanding biological proteins, chemical processes, and complex physical phenomena. Models can process abstract concepts like fluid dynamics, particle physics, and even quantum physics. This evolution represents a qualitative leap that opens new possibilities in scientific research, pharmaceutical development, and materials design.
The Impact of These Technological Advances on the Industry
The three technological advances presented by Nvidia’s CEO reflect an accelerated maturation of the sector. What seemed speculative a year ago now translates into tangible applications. The industry is entering a phase where AI not only processes information but also generates genuine knowledge across multiple domains.
